"Keynest Now Available on PyPI: Revolutionizing Secure Data Storage Solutions"
In a groundbreaking development, Keynest, a cutting-edge, pure-Python keystore, has been released on the Python Package Index (PyPI), transforming the landscape of secure data storage solutions. This innovative tool seamlessly integrates with both operating system keyrings and AWS Secrets Manager, offering users an unparalleled level of flexibility and security through its intuitive graphical user interface (GUI) and command-line interface (CLI).
